Yeah, if you marked them as your buyer when marking sold, and they have commented on the trade at least once, a button will appear allowing you to give your buyer trust (on the trade's page itself). Must be done within 3 days of the date of sale (before the sold trade gets converted into historical price data and original listing deleted).
